Summary

San Francisco Giants manager Tony Vitello criticized infielder Willy Adames for his lack of defensive commitment during a broadcast, amid the team's 47-63 season. Infielder coach Ron Washington noted difficulty in getting Adames to fully dedicate to defensive work. Despite recent improvements noted during one-on-one sessions between the two, Adames' defensive metrics remain among the lowest in the league. He is currently dealing with back issues, which have impacted his play and practice availability. With the trade deadline approaching, the Giants are expected to explore options for Adames, which may affect his future with the team.
